Q. The sea borne trade between India and Rome received great impetus during the first-second century A.D. on account of the discovery of:

  • (A) Monsoon winds blowing regularly across the Indian Ocean
  • (B) Large gold mines in the Roman Empire
  • (C) New navigational techniques
  • (D) Direct sea-route between India and Italy
βœ… Correct Answer: (A) Monsoon winds blowing regularly across the Indian Ocean
